“We receive about 700 calls a day and we have already received reports of about 43 thousand war crimes. There are at least 200 sexual violence against citizens and in 60 cases they are children”. These are some of the figures describing the atrocities suffered by the Ukrainian people provided by the Ukrainian ombudsman Lyudmila Denisova today welcomed to the Lazio Region by the president of the regional council Marco Vincenzi.
Denisova specified that the calls reported “atrocious crimes, such as having witnessed the killing of family members. This leads to desperation, and for this – he explained – a telephone line is also available for psychological support: we have already received 1,100 calls . In at least 104 cases out of 400 reports of family killings we have received confirmation of the presence of children “. “Many war crimes reports – added Denisova – are arriving in the last hours from Kharkiv: in an hour, two days ago, 10 have arrived. For 8 of these it is about violence against minors and in two cases about children of 10 years “.
